WebCutting a Scarf Joint 1: with a miter saw In the previous picture a miter or chop saw has been set up for accurate cutting of the scarf faces. First a pair of guide blocks of the same thickness as the wood strips are trimmed square, and the blade is set to the desired scarf angle, 7 degrees for a 8:1 angle in this case.
